Comprehending Inpatient Rehab: Advantages and Disadvantages



When considering inpatient rehabilitation, it's essential to consider both its benefits and drawbacks. Among the key benefits is the structured setting it gives, which enables you to focus only on your recuperation without outdoors distractions.

You'll have access to 24/7 healthcare and assistance, which can be essential throughout withdrawal. In addition, team treatment sessions foster a feeling of community and responsibility among peers.

However, inpatient rehabilitation can be quite extensive, typically requiring a substantial time dedication, which might interrupt your every day life.

The cost can additionally be a disadvantage, as many programs are costly. It's important to evaluate your needs and conditions to establish if the immersive experience of inpatient rehabilitation aligns with your recovery goals.

Exploring Outpatient Rehab: Advantages And Disadvantages



Outpatient rehab provides adaptability that can be appealing if you require to maintain obligations like work or family members responsibilities. You can attend sessions while still managing your every day life, which assists you remain connected to your support system.

Nevertheless, this sort of rehabilitation requires a solid commitment and self-discipline, as you will not have the continuous supervision that inpatient programs offer.

On the drawback, you might face a lot more triggers in your daily environment, which can make recuperation difficult. Furthermore, the level of care mightn't be as intensive as what you 'd obtain in inpatient therapy.

Trick Differences Between Inpatient and Outpatient Programs



There are a number of key distinctions between inpatient and outpatient rehab programs that can considerably affect your recuperation journey.

Inpatient programs require you to live at the treatment center, supplying a structured setting with 24/7 support. This setting typically aids you concentrate solely on your recuperation, without day-to-day diversions.

The intensity of treatment likewise varies; inpatient generally consists of more comprehensive treatment, while outpatient may involve fewer sessions.



Ultimately, comprehending these distinctions can help you choose the appropriate course for your healing requires.

Variables to Take Into Consideration When Selecting a Rehab Choice



Choosing the ideal rehabilitation option needs cautious consideration of numerous aspects that can considerably influence your recuperation.

First, think about the intensity of your dependency. If it's severe, an inpatient program might be extra helpful.

Next, consider your support system. If you have a solid network at home, outpatient rehabilitation could work well.

You should additionally evaluate your way of life and dedications, as outpatient programs enable even more flexibility.

Budget plan plays an essential duty also; inpatient rehabilitation is commonly extra expensive.

Last but not least, review your individual choices; some people thrive in an organized environment, while others like the self-reliance of outpatient care.

Evaluating these factors will certainly assist you make an educated decision that aligns with your healing goals.
